IStorageProviderKnownFolderSyncInfoSource.GetKnownFolderSyncInfo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
GetKnownFolderSyncInfo est appelé par Explorateur de fichiers chaque fois qu’il a besoin d’obtenir la dernière status de synchronisation de dossiers connus auprès du fournisseur de cloud.
public:
StorageProviderKnownFolderSyncInfo ^ GetKnownFolderSyncInfo();
StorageProviderKnownFolderSyncInfo GetKnownFolderSyncInfo();
public StorageProviderKnownFolderSyncInfo GetKnownFolderSyncInfo();
function getKnownFolderSyncInfo()
Public Function GetKnownFolderSyncInfo () As StorageProviderKnownFolderSyncInfo
Retours
Renvoie un objet StorageProviderKnownFolderSyncInfo qui contient la dernière status de synchronisation de dossiers connus.
Exemples
L’exemple suivant montre comment implémenter GetKnownFolderSyncInfo dans un fournisseur de cloud.
StorageProviderKnownFolderSyncInfo MyKnownFolderInfoSource::GetKnownFolderSyncInfo()
{
winrt::StorageProviderKnownFolderSyncInfo info{};
info.ProviderDisplayName(GetProviderDisplayName());
// Setting a SyncRequested handler to respond to user action.
auto syncRequestHandler = [](
winrt::CloudMirror::StorageProviderKnownFolderSyncRequestArgs const& args)
{
// The user wants to sync some known folders with our cloud provider.
// We can show some UI to sign in, confirm their choice, etc.
MyStorageProviderSyncManager::ShowFolderEnrollmentUI(args.KnownFolders(), args.Source());
// Or we can immediately start syncing the requested folders.
MyStorageProviderSyncManager::StartSyncingFolders(args.KnownFolders(), args.Source());
};
info.SyncRequested(syncRequestHandler);
info.KnownFolderEntries().ReplaceAll(m_knownFolderEntries);
return info;
}
Remarques
Une fois retourné, l’objet StorageProviderKnownFolderSyncInfo est considéré comme immuable.
Un gestionnaire SyncRequested doit être défini sur l’objet retourné pour être considéré comme valide et être affiché dans Explorateur de fichiers.